Key Responsibilities of an Education Program Manager in an Education Company

📅 Mar 27, 2025 👤 V Wright

An Education Program Manager oversees the development, implementation, and evaluation of educational programs within an education company. They coordinate curriculum design, manage instructional staff, and ensure programs meet learning objectives and regulatory standards. Their role is essential in driving student success and aligning educational initiatives with the company's strategic goals.

Monitoring and evaluation of educational programs

Monitoring and evaluation of educational programs involve systematic data collection and analysis to assess the effectiveness, quality, and impact of curriculum delivery and student outcomes. Professionals in this field utilize tools like surveys, performance metrics, and feedback mechanisms to identify areas for improvement and ensure alignment with educational goals and standards. Strong skills in qualitative and quantitative analysis, as well as experience with program evaluation frameworks, are crucial for delivering actionable insights that drive continuous program enhancement.

Student enrollment and retention strategies

Effective student enrollment and retention strategies focus on targeted recruitment, personalized communication, and comprehensive support services to ensure student success. Implementing data-driven approaches helps identify at-risk students early, allowing for timely interventions through academic advising, mentoring, and engagement programs. Investing in user-friendly enrollment technology and creating a welcoming campus environment also play crucial roles in maintaining consistent growth and retention rates.
